Entry Requirements

  • A Levels: AAB in any subjects excluding General Studies and Critical Thinking.  If Mathematics and Physics not offered at A or AS level, a minimum of grade B in Mathematics and Physics (or Dual Award Science)  GCSE is required.
  • Scottish Qualification: AAB in any subject at Advanced Higher. Higher Mathematics and Physics preferred at grade B if not offered at Advanced Higher. Mathematics and Physics required at grade 2 Standard Grade (or Intermediate 2 equivalent) if not offered at Higher Grade. Where a candidate bypasses the assessment for National 5 qualifications, a minimum of grade C in the Higher in Physics or Dual Award Science is required.
  • International Baccalaureate: A minimum of 35 points with Mathematics or Mathematical Studies and Physics at Standard Level grade 5.
  • Irish Leaving Certificate: A1A1A1B1B at Higher Level. Mathematics and Physics preferred at Higher Level but accepted at Ordinary Level Grade B if not offered at Higher Level.
  • Cambridge Pre-U: D3,D3,M2 in Principal Subjects. GCSE grade B in Mathematics and Physics (or Dual Award Science) required if not offered at a higher level.
  • PARTNERS - A Levels: BBB in any subjects but excluding General Studies and Critical Thinking. If Mathematics and Physics not offered at A or AS level, a minimum of grade B in Maths and Physics (or Dual Award Science)  GCSE is required. The PARTNERS Programme is Newcastle University’s supported entry route for students from identified schools and colleges.
  • English Language Requirements: For this degree you will need a minimum score of IELTS 6.0 or equivalent.

Curriculum

Stage 1

Compulsory Modules

  • Foundation Mathematics 1
  • Foundation Mathematics 2
  • Mechanical Science
  • Applied Mechanics 0
  • Electrical and Electronic Engineering 0
  • Materials Science 0

 Plus one of the following:

  • Foundation Year Project
  • Foundation Year Project

 If you don't have A level Chemistry (or equivalent), you will take:

  • Foundation of Chemistry

Optional Modules

You will take optional modules from the following to bring your total number of credits up to 120:

  • Computer Applications
  • Basic Mathematics
  • Basic Statistics
  • Applications of Chemistry
  • IT and Communications
  • Foundation of Physics C
